When you reuse something you're essentially recycling that item so in a way it's the same but there is a difference.
When you reuse something you don't have to melt it down or destroy it first to make something new which saves energy and resources.
If you can reuse something that's already made into the item you want to use then that's even better than recycling.
Recycling something is where you send the item off to be either shredded up or if it's metal or plastic shredded and melted down and formed into something new.
If you recycle tin food cans it will then be crushed and then melted down into either new cans or even a car or something else made of metal.
